What are Enclosed Modules?
Enclosed modules are well-designed modular systems consisting of sealed enclosures, internal transmission components, and corresponding control systems. Their primary function is to provide full protection for mechanical equipment, preventing damage from external impurities and harsh environments, while also improving equipment stability and safety.
Advantages of Enclosed Modules
-
Comprehensive Protection: The enclosed design effectively prevents dust, liquids, and other impurities from entering the equipment, safeguarding critical components from damage.
-
Enhanced Safety: Enclosed modules reduce accident risks, protecting operators from injuries and enhancing workplace safety.
-
Reduced Maintenance Costs: By minimizing the impact of external environments on equipment, enclosed modules lower maintenance frequency and costs, prolonging equipment lifespan.
-
Improved Productivity: Enhanced stability and reliability of enclosed modules ensure smoother equipment operation, reducing downtime and boosting productivity.
-
Suitable for Various Environments: Enclosed modules are adaptable to diverse harsh environments, such as high temperatures, humidity, and corrosive gases, presenting extensive application prospects.
